  12. standing in the horse stance or any other stance teaches you to root.If you have a poor root say in a horse stance then when you move your horse is not going to be any better,so first you have to learn how to root in a non moveable stance first then move on to rooting while moving.In Wing Chun,the style I practice the first form does not move.Its because if your root is no good why bother to move on to the second level which teaches a movable root and other things..
